package trivy
import (
"context"
"fmt"
"os"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
"github.com/fatih/color"
"github.com/k8sgpt-ai/k8sgpt/pkg/common"
"github.com/k8sgpt-ai/k8sgpt/pkg/kubernetes"
helmclient "github.com/mittwald/go-helm-client"
"github.com/spf13/viper"
"helm.sh/helm/v3/pkg/repo"
)
var (
Repo = getEnv("TRIVY_REPO", "https://aquasecurity.github.io/helm-charts/")
Version = getEnv("TRIVY_VERSION", "0.13.0")
ChartName = getEnv("TRIVY_CHART_NAME", "trivy-operator")
RepoShortName = getEnv("TRIVY_REPO_SHORT_NAME", "aqua")
ReleaseName = getEnv("TRIVY_RELEASE_NAME", "trivy-operator-k8sgpt")
)
type Trivy struct {
helm helmclient.Client
}
func getEnv(key, defaultValue string) string {
value := os.Getenv(key)
if value == "" {
return defaultValue
}
return value
}
func NewTrivy() *Trivy {
helmClient, err := helmclient.New(&helmclient.Options{})
if err != nil {
panic(err)
}
return &Trivy{
helm: helmClient,
}
}
func (t *Trivy) GetAnalyzerName() []string {
return []string{
"VulnerabilityReport",
"ConfigAuditReport",
}
}
// This doesnt work
func (t *Trivy) GetNamespace() (string, error) {
releases, err := t.helm.ListDeployedReleases()
if err != nil {
return "", err
}
for _, rel := range releases {
if rel.Name == ReleaseName {
return rel.Namespace, nil
}
}
return "", status.Error(codes.NotFound, "trivy release not found")
}
func (t *Trivy) OwnsAnalyzer(analyzer string) bool {
for _, a := range t.GetAnalyzerName() {
if analyzer == a {
return true
}
}
return false
}
func (t *Trivy) Deploy(namespace string) error {
// Add the repository
chartRepo := repo.Entry{
Name: RepoShortName,
URL: Repo,
}
// Add a chart-repository to the client.
if err := t.helm.AddOrUpdateChartRepo(chartRepo); err != nil {
panic(err)
}
chartSpec := helmclient.ChartSpec{
ReleaseName: ReleaseName,
ChartName: fmt.Sprintf("%s/%s", RepoShortName, ChartName),
Namespace: namespace,
//TODO: All of this should be configurable
UpgradeCRDs: true,
Wait: false,
Timeout: 300,
CreateNamespace: true,
}
// Install a chart release.
// Note that helmclient.Options.Namespace should ideally match the namespace in chartSpec.Namespace.
if _, err := t.helm.InstallOrUpgradeChart(context.Background(), &chartSpec, nil); err != nil {
return err
}
return nil
}
func (t *Trivy) UnDeploy(namespace string) error {
chartSpec := helmclient.ChartSpec{
ReleaseName: ReleaseName,
ChartName: fmt.Sprintf("%s/%s", RepoShortName, ChartName),
Namespace: namespace,
UpgradeCRDs: true,
Wait: false,
Timeout: 300,
}
// Uninstall the chart release.
// Note that helmclient.Options.Namespace should ideally match the namespace in chartSpec.Namespace.
if err := t.helm.UninstallRelease(&chartSpec); err != nil {
return err
}
return nil
}
func (t *Trivy) isDeployed() bool {
// check if aquasec apigroup is available as a marker if trivy is installed on the cluster
kubecontext := viper.GetString("kubecontext")
kubeconfig := viper.GetString("kubeconfig")
client, err := kubernetes.NewClient(kubecontext, kubeconfig)
if err != nil {
// TODO: better error handling
color.Red("Error initialising kubernetes client: %v", err)
os.Exit(1)
}
groups, _, err := client.Client.Discovery().ServerGroupsAndResources()
if err != nil {
// TODO: better error handling
color.Red("Error initialising discovery client: %v", err)
os.Exit(1)
}
for _, group := range groups {
if group.Name == "aquasecurity.github.io" {
return true
}
}
return false
}
func (t *Trivy) isFilterActive() bool {
activeFilters := viper.GetStringSlice("active_filters")
for _, filter := range t.GetAnalyzerName() {
for _, af := range activeFilters {
if af == filter {
return true
}
}
}
return false
}
func (t *Trivy) IsActivate() bool {
if t.isFilterActive() && t.isDeployed() {
return true
} else {
return false
}
}
func (t *Trivy) AddAnalyzer(mergedMap *map[string]common.IAnalyzer) {
(*mergedMap)["VulnerabilityReport"] = &TrivyAnalyzer{
vulernabilityReportAnalysis: true,
}
(*mergedMap)["ConfigAuditReport"] = &TrivyAnalyzer{
configAuditReportAnalysis: true,
}
}
